That said, my other suggestions for thugs as requested:
EA C'Tis with an all-path pretender
- The two armored commanders with a few trinkets on - they don't look great but mine have got into the Hall of Fame even with few or no items in multi-player.
- Banes and Bane Lords.
- Sleepers.
- All paths is great for combining a bunch of cheap hammer-forged trinkets to make a fairly cheap multi-ability thug out of an experienced commander. Human opponents might decide to target them though to get the items just because they will look tempting.
EA Ermor with an earth pretender
- Commanders with trinkets from national mages.
- Banes and Bane Lords.
- Forging Hammer, Marble Armor, and Boots of Stone are a few good thuggish uses of the Earth magic.
MA Ermor with a death pretender
- Banes and Bane Lords.
Vanheim with a water&earth pretender
- Vans with or without blessings and trinkets.
